    Call their insurance company and file on their bond. But usually the threat of that works.

    I emailed about an invoice when it was a day late. Asked status. They said: "we pay in 30-45 days from invoice." I said: "Either show me in the signed carrier packet where it says that, or send me something showing you mailed the check yesterday. Otherwise I'm filing on your bond." Got an immediate reply saying they would have the check out that afternoon.
